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BP4_Strong
The NM_001080826.3(PRAG1):c.3853G>A(p.Glu1285Lys)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000118 in 1,612,528 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 11/17 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

The c.3841G>A (p.E1281K) alteration is located in exon 5 (coding exon 5) of the SGK223 gene. This alteration results from a G to A substitution at nucleotide position 3841, causing the glutamic acid (E) at amino acid position 1281 to be replaced by a lysine (K).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
